ADDITIONSIDELETIONS TO THE AGENDA <br /> MINUTES: City Clerk Jennifer L. Hall announced Public Hearing Item No. 18 has been <br /> cancelled and will be re-noticed for the February 17, 2026 City Council meeting. <br /> CEREMONIAL PRESENTATIONS <br /> 1. Certificate of Recognition presented by Mayor Amezcua to Templo Calvario <br /> for Outstanding Contributions to the Community <br /> MINUTES: Mayor Amezcua presented a certificate of recognition to Templo <br /> Calvario for outstanding contributions to the community through its initiative Heart <br /> for the City. <br /> 2. Certificates of Recognition presented by Councilmember Lopez to Mothers <br /> Against Drunk Drivers (MADD) for Outstanding Contributions to the <br /> Community <br /> MINUTES: Councilmember Lopez presented a certificates of recognition to Mothers <br /> Against Drunk Drivers (MADD) for outstanding contributions to the community. <br /> 3. Certificates of Recognition presented by Councilmember Hernandez to <br /> students of the Suavecito Foundation for Exemplary Leadership in Youth <br /> Government <br /> MINUTES: Councilmember Hernandez presented certificates of recognition to <br /> students of the Sauvecito Foundation for exemplary leadership in youth <br /> government. <br /> CLOSED SESSION REPORT—The City Attorney will report on any action(s)from Closed <br /> Session. <br /> MINUTES: City Attorney Sonia Carvalho reported for Closed Session Item No. 3 that <br /> the third-party investigator reported that the three employee complaints filed <br /> regarding Councilmember Hernandez were not sustained based on the research and <br /> interviews conducted. She further noted that City Council recognizes individual rights <br /> but also that statements and actions reflect on the entire dais and City. <br /> PUBLIC COMMENTS—Public comments will be held during the beginning of the meeting <br /> for ALL comments on agenda and non-agenda items. <br /> MINUTES: City Clerk Jennifer L. Hall reported out the summary of email comments <br /> received: (27) Agenda Item No. 15, (1) Agenda Item No. 18, and (1) non-agenda <br /> comments. <br /> CITY COUNCIL 4 FEBRUARY 3, 2026 <br />
